Petroleum Centre Loop Trail
This hike covers a 6.0 miles section of the 36.0 mile Gerard Hiking Trail . The complete trail loops through the park along both sides of Oil Creek. The loop described here begins and ends at Petroleum Centre, one of the oil boomtowns of the 1860’s. The trail climbs and descends the valley slopes moderately, with short (5-10 foot) steep climbs interspersed. The most strenuous section of the trail climbs steadily at 25- 45 degree slope for nearly 0.25 mile.
DIRECTIONS:
- At the rear of the park office, a sign clearly marks the beginning of the hiking trail. Follow the rectangular white blazes.
- At the trail intersection of Gerard Loop, go north (left) following yellow blazes. This is a slightly steep incline with many large geological rock formations.
- At top of hill- stop and sign in on the trail guest sheet in the green metal box!
- Trail intersects with red ski trail- continue to follow yellow blazes.
- At shelter site- trail intersects—turn left following the Gerard Hiking Trail sign and yellow blazes.
- Cross the dirt road and re-enter woods.
- At trail intersection—leave yellow blazed trail and follow the white blazed trail towards Petroleum Centre to the left.
- The trail drops into the floodplain of Hemlock Run to cross near its mouth, then ascends the opposite slope. About 20 feet looking downstream a RR bridge arches over the mouth of Hemlock Run where it meets Oil Creek.
- The trail descends to a paved bicycle path and bridge across Oil Creek. Cross the bridge and turn
left following the white blazes.
- The connector trail joins the main Gerard Trail which is the yellow blazed trail. Continue straight ahead past the stairway following the yellow blazes.
- After crossing a small unnamed tributary, Geological site # 7, the trail switches back and begins to ascend the opposite slope. Along the way, you will see abandoned foundations and structures from the oil boom days on this side.
- The final section of the Petroleum Centre Loop trail is on the paved road. Turn left on this road to continue to the parking lot.
Difficulty: Moderate
